My Pardini GT9-1 9x21 IMI caliber

I bought this pistol used three years ago for a fair price.
The pistol is smooth as glass; the slide glides on the frame in an incredible manner. Everything speaks abuot quality and precision. The trigger is great: a little pre-travel, clean break and no overtravel. Trigger and sights are fully adjustable. The backstrap that carries the safeties, the beaver tail and the hammer mechanism, can be separeted from the frame.
Accuracy is outstanding. This gun is really overbuilt: the thickness of the chamber and barrel is ridicolous but that doesn't surprise me because, as I understand, it was designed for the .45ACP when it first came out in 1994. I shot more or less 2000 factory rounds since I bought it. Seems to like Fiocchi 124gr. CP-RN very much. Recoil is very soft. Oh well, the caliber is the 9x21 IMI, also known as 9mm Italian.
I have to say I like the look of the shorter GT9 better but I couldn't pass on this one.

I'm from Italy. In my Country 9x19 Parabellum semiautomatic pistols are prohibited for civilians. So 9mm pistols for the italian market are all re-chambered for the 9x21 IMI which is the most popular pistol cartridge in Italy. OAL and performance is virtually the same of the 9x19.
